We have stayed at Col. Belle for four nights twice in the last two years. First visited the Belle in 1997. Since my wife has a medical problem, we asked for and got adjoining rooms. the first year on the third floor. We had no problem locating our rooms with the help of friendly Bellhop, who did not wish to have us help with the luggage and was determined to do all the carrying and pushing by himself. The rooms were in sight of the swimming pool. The following year, 2010, We had identical rooms two floors below ( on the main) and the swimming pool just around the corner, which was just up my alley as I go to the casinos and pay my twnety dollar dues ane then spend time at the pool.
The front desk staff were friendly and helpful. The Valets were great and the security around our vehicle was more than adequate. The Bellhop was especially good. Yes we found the hall carpets were worn and threadbare, but so what? We were not expecting a five star hotel and didn't expect to pay that price so we were satisfied with the accommodation. The cleaning staff were great, after we attempted to communicate with them in Spanish, and gave us the royal treatment. Everything was clean, the beds made,
the bathrooms clean and tidy. If you wanted something extra all you had to do was ask.
We found the restaurants and the meals excellent. I think that all the compaints are coming from people who are expecting too much, are arrogant, and too full of themselves.
